Internal Memo — Heads of Department

Subject: Supplier contract renewal, Kestrel Components

The Kestrel agreement expires at quarter end. Terms renewed for two years: pricing flat, lead times cut to ten days, penalty clause added for late delivery. No action needed from departments except updated order templates. The confidential note on related business plans appears below.

board note of yaweg-tagug: Only 61 of the 430 pilot accounts renewed Lamael, so a churn review is set for March 10. Olidorek Group is in early talks to buy Sorirek Logistics for about $398.9 million.

Runbook: Shelfwright catalogue import, release 5.2.

1. Freeze incoming MARC batches.
2. Run `shelfwright import --dry-run` against staging.
3. Confirm record counts match the Larkspur branch manifest.
4. Promote the build and unfreeze batches.

Escalate mismatches over 0.5% to the catalogue team. Before promoting, verify the bundle signature using the key that follows.

release key, kajeg-yawif: bky6_axksxH

**Q: Compaction stalled on the Murkline queue — what now?**

A: Check the compactor lag metric first. If it's flat for more than ten minutes, restart the compaction worker on the standby broker. Segments older than the retention mark are safe to purge. Should the broker require an operator unlock after restart, enter the recovery passphrase given below.

recovery phrase for fahap-yagap: ralys-sorys-kasax-fraael-aldion-briys-sorwyn-istael-briath-praok

Subject: Graphlet visualizer ready for the 4.2 cut

Hi release folks,

Graphlet's new dependency visualizer finally renders the full Marnock tree without freezing — cycles are highlighted in amber now, which support asked for ages ago. Tova signed off on the layout fixes this morning. Nothing else changed in the packaging path, so this should be a quiet one.

For the release notes, reference the build that passed the full matrix overnight; its identifier is right below.

trace token, kajeg-tadup: htk31_ea4436123ab4c9e337062126feef2c5